Answer:
At least one organism benefits from commensalism.
Explanation:
The symbiotic relationship of commensalism is when one organism benefits and the other organism receives neither benefit nor harm.
So, this statement is true, because at least one organism has to benefit from the relationship, while the other will not be harmed or helped.

Answer:
Decomposers recycle essential nutrients back into an ecosystem
Explanation:
An ecosystem works thanks to the constant transformation of energy. The role of the decomposers will be to transform energy into something useful in the ecosystem. For example, The bacteria which will rotten the apples that fall from a tree onto the ground are recycling or making available this energy for other organisms to use it. As part of this example, the essential nutrients of the apples will be available to be reabsorved by the roots of the apple tree thanks to the transformation of energy done by the bacteria in the apples.
